The unique mechanics of crash games and player decision-making
Crash games operate on a simple yet tension-filled premise: a multiplier steadily increases over time until the game « crashes » at an unpredictable point. Players must decide when to cash out before the crash occurs to lock in their winnings. This format shifts the focus from luck-based spins to timing and risk assessment. Unlike slot machines or blackjack, where outcomes are largely dependent on chance or calculated odds, crash games demand real-time judgment calls that reveal individual risk tolerance and impulse control.
These decision-making dynamics introduce an element of psychological pressure rarely seen in other casino games. Players often have to weigh the potential reward of higher multipliers against the imminent risk of losing their stake entirely. This interplay between risk and reward in crash games highlights distinct behavioral trends, such as hesitation, overconfidence, or even pattern-seeking, which influence overall player performance.
Surprising behavioral patterns emerging from player choices
Analysis of player strategies in crash games reveals several unexpected trends. For example, many players tend to cash out earlier than statistically optimal, prioritizing smaller but more consistent returns rather than risking complete loss. This conservative approach contrasts with the occasional bold players who wait longer, chasing high multipliers. Interestingly, some patterns suggest that social influence and recent game outcomes can heavily sway individual choices, leading to clusters of similar behaviors during particular sessions.
Another notable pattern involves loss chasing, where players who suffered recent losses tend to delay cashing out in an attempt to recover quickly, often resulting in greater losses. This mirrors broader gambling behaviors but is amplified in crash games due to their fast pace and immediate feedback. These tendencies reveal how emotional states directly impact decision-making in this specific format.
